From ea81e70cf9509feb5df19ab2ff5cc7e2ff8efb35 Mon Sep 17 00:00:00 2001 From: Werner Almesberger Date: Wed, 19 Jan 2011 13:16:03 -0300 Subject: [PATCH] atrf-txrx: define the pcap file magic number (0xa1b2c3d4) in pcap.h - pcap.h (PCAP_FILE_MAGIC): define the pcap file magic number - atrf-txrx.c (write_pcap_hdr): use PCAP_FILE_MAGIC instead of open-coding the magic number --- tools/atrf-txrx/atrf-txrx.c | 2 +- tools/atrf-txrx/pcap.h | 3 +++ 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/tools/atrf-txrx/atrf-txrx.c b/tools/atrf-txrx/atrf-txrx.c index 7473758..64d6d25 100644 --- a/tools/atrf-txrx/atrf-txrx.c +++ b/tools/atrf-txrx/atrf-txrx.c @@ -184,7 +184,7 @@ static void receive_message(struct atrf_dsc *dsc) static void write_pcap_hdr(FILE *file) { struct pcap_file_header hdr = { - .magic = 0xa1b2c3d4, + .magic = PCAP_FILE_MAGIC, .version_major = 2, .version_minor = 4, .thiszone = 0, diff --git a/tools/atrf-txrx/pcap.h b/tools/atrf-txrx/pcap.h index 8451472..beeac89 100644 --- a/tools/atrf-txrx/pcap.h +++ b/tools/atrf-txrx/pcap.h @@ -27,8 +27,11 @@ #include +#define PCAP_FILE_MAGIC 0xa1b2c3d4 + #define DLT_IEEE802_15_4 195 + struct pcap_file_header { uint32_t magic; uint16_t version_major;